I posted similar on the VLF_Group at yahoogroups.com and received a reply from
Paul Nicolson of Todmorden UK, 53.703N 2.072W. He has kindly provided a
bearing from his QTH of 111.7 deg. And for comparison,
NAA measures 285.9 deg, actual bearing 285.2 deg.
DHO measures 92.6 deg, actual bearing 92.2 deg.
When I put his bearing onto an azimuthal equidistant map for the NW UK, his
bearing runs through Germany, Austria, Romania, Turkey, Syria, Iraq, Saudi
Arabia and Yeman/Oman.
In a later reply, Paul's guess: Saudi Arabia, somewhere between Jeddah and
Riyadh.
However, I noticed that just off Paul's bearing - although that would
appear
to be accurate, that rather interestingly Diego Garcia would be 107 degrees
from his QTH.....

Hi Clive,
Thanks for your efforts in helping to find the direction and possible
location
of the new VLF station on 26.0KHz.
A friend Lionel Loudet in Muret, France is hearing the new signal also. He
says a tentative bearing
shows the signal is coming at a 100 degree bearing from his location in
Southern France.
He is going to re- check the calibration on the bearing for his RDF loop.
This is a note from Lionel :
I have setup the antennas in RDF mode.
You can have a look here of the region around 26k in real time:
http://spectrumlab.loudet.org/
So far it looks like the new signal seems to be coming from somewhere in
Eastern Europe
or the Middle East, possibly even Iran. It must be related to someone's
submarine fleet in
the area.
I can barely copy the signal at this time 1800UTC in SE USA, but it has a
good level right now
being received in Southern France.
